Smart bulk material handling systems are automated setups designed to efficiently transport, store, and manage large quantities of raw or processed materials. They integrate advanced sensors, real-time monitoring, and intelligent controls to optimize flow, reduce waste, and enhance operational safety. These systems enable precise handling and continuous operation while adapting to changing material properties and production demands. The main components of smart bulk material handling systems include sensors, controllers, actuators, software, and hardware. Sensors refer to devices that detect material flow, weight, position, and environmental conditions to enable automated handling operations. These are categorized into automatic metering system, automatic loading and unloading system, and other types and utilize technologies including automated guided vehicles, robotic arms, smart conveyors, warehouse management systems, and artificial intelligence solutions. These are used in agriculture, mining, construction, food and beverage, and pharmaceutical and are adopted by logistics, manufacturing, retail, and warehousing.

Major companies operating in the smart bulk material handling systems market are focusing on developing innovative products such as enclosed drag conveyors to enhance efficient, dust-free, and low-maintenance bulk material transport. Enclosed drag conveyors are systems that move bulk materials through a fully sealed tube using discs attached to a chain, helping reduce dust, spillage, and product degradation while enabling precise, low-maintenance, and energy-efficient transport compared to traditional open conveyors. For instance, in May 2024, Floveyor Pty Ltd, an Australia-based bulk material handling equipment manufacturing company, launched the Tubular Drag Conveyor (TDC) Distribution System, an innovative solution designed to improve material distribution and handling efficiency across complex plant layouts. The system features durable stainless-steel tubes and molded polymer discs attached to a chain that moves bulk solids through fully enclosed paths, minimizing dust, spillage, and product degradation. Its modular design allows easy integration into existing systems, while its low energy requirements, bi-directional operation, and adaptability to different materials enhance operational efficiency. The system is ideal for industries such as food processing, chemicals, agriculture, and pharmaceuticals, where precise, dust-free, and gentle handling of bulk materials is critical.What Are Latest Mergers And Acquisitions In The Smart Bulk Material Handling Systems Market?
In June 2023, BEUMER Group GmbH & Co. KG, a Germany-based manufacturing company, acquired The Hendrik Group Inc. for an undisclosed amount. With this acquisition, BEUMER aimed to expand and enhance its bulk material transport portfolio, particularly air-supported belt conveyor technology, to strengthen its market position in the cement, minerals, and mining sectors while supporting the sustainable handling of alternative fuels and sensitive materials. The Hendrik Group Inc. is a US-based manufacturing company that specializes in advanced air-supported belt conveyor systems for efficient and environmentally friendly bulk material handling.Regional Insights
